Eynsford station, managed by Southeastern Railway, offers a variety of fac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. For those needing to collect pre-purchased tickets or buy new ones, the station is equipped with ticket machines and an accessible machine located by the entrance to platform 2. Although there's limited step-free access, the station ensures customer assistance is readily available through help points and a team that can be dispatched if necessary.
While the station itself does not boast a plethora of commercial amenities such as shops or cafes, it does provide seating areas and essential services. Passengers can find a payphone, though Wi-Fi services are currently unavailable. If you plan to cycle to the station, rest assured there is sheltered bicycle storage for eight cycles; however, it comes without CCTV surveillance.
Eynsford is well-connected to various transport options, making your onward journey simple and convenient. Should you require it, a rail replacement bus service operates from the station forecourt. For those planning to explore further via local bus services or other modes, detailed travel information is accessible here for planning a seamless transition from rail to road.
While the station lacks taxi ranks or car hire services directly within the station, nearby villages and towns are accessible via a short bus ride or by pre-booked taxi services.

Sutton Common is a minimalist station, providing only essential services. You'll find no ticket office here, but rest assured that ticket machines are available for both purchases and collections. These machines are accessible and acc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Additionally, smartcard validators are installed at the station. However, if you're planning an extended wait, be prepared as there are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ms. Seating areas do exist, so you can sit back and enjoy a good book while waiting for your train.
When it comes to assistance, the station is unstaffed, but help can be arranged via the available Help Point or by contacting Thameslink's dedicated helpline. There’s no step-free access at this Category C station, so plan accordingly if you’re traveling with luggage or have mobility requirements.
If onward travel is part of your itinerary, the Sutton Common station offers several options. Although there are no taxis readily available at the station, detailed information about local bus services and rail replacement is accessible. Local buses offer another useful connection, with convenient on-site maps to guide you. Always plan your onward journey in advance to smooth out any travel hiccups you might face.
